Agilo for Scrum logo Agilo for Scrum

Agilo for Scrum provides an intuitive workflow for your agile projects. Agilo addresses the needs of each scrum role and facilitates the ceremonies of the scrum process by exposing simple interfaces for managing the scrum artifacts.
